<blockquote data-quote="airpowmech" data-source="post: 2600819" data-attributes="member: 32100"><p>The extra expence for SASS is the costume that is required. But that isn't a big expense since it's a long sleeve shirt and jeans. I would suggest going and watch a shoot of both and see if either interest you more. I know most SASS people might even let you try a stage if you let them know you are new. I don't know about 3 gun, but if they are like any other shooting group they might be just as friendly.</p></blockquote><p></p>
